One angle in a triangle measures 98°. Another angle measures 37°.
What is the measure of the third angle?

Answer:

98 + 37 = 135

180 - 135 = 45

Step-by-step explanation:

u might be asking yourself why added both of the measures .The reason why i added both of the measurements and subtracted it from 180 is that a triangle measures up to 180 if u ever hear someone talkin about an angle that measures more than 180 then that won't be a trianlge ...If u add both of the answers the will surely give u 180 if u don't believe it 98 + 37 +45 = 180
